Output 8243d31a4216d53a133a55be355e5986d72edb8986e01a1a664b83804f4af384:6

value
149460
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f7fc68d89f492f6a56859cd87a6307fb4248660 OP_EQUAL
address
336y8Rd7pPUMc44kqxLhc8h7dcvLi8q3UW
transaction
8243d31a4216d53a133a55be355e5986d72edb8986e01a1a664b83804f4af384
spent
true